William S. Lind (born July 9, 1947) is an American conservative author, described as being aligned with paleoconservatism, and has often criticized neoconservatives in his commentaries. He is a supporter of a non-interventionist foreign policy.

He has been a critic of political correctness and Cultural Marxism.
